Migrate to Conan 2.x
This commit is contained in:
		
							parent
							
								
									ab519aae79
								
							
						
					
					
						commit
						dcd4ddb052
					
				
							
								
								
									
										64
									
								
								.github/workflows/osrm-backend.yml
									
									
									
									
										vendored
									
									
								
							
							
						
						
									
										64
									
								
								.github/workflows/osrm-backend.yml
									
									
									
									
										vendored
									
									
								
							| @ -322,40 +322,40 @@ jobs: | ||||
|             ENABLE_CONAN: ON | ||||
|             NODE_PACKAGE_TESTS_ONLY: ON | ||||
| 
 | ||||
|           - name: conan-linux-debug-node | ||||
|             build_node_package: true | ||||
|             continue-on-error: false | ||||
|             node: 20 | ||||
|             runs-on: ubuntu-24.04 | ||||
|             BUILD_TYPE: Debug | ||||
|             CCOMPILER: clang-16 | ||||
|             CXXCOMPILER: clang++-16 | ||||
|             ENABLE_CONAN: ON | ||||
|             NODE_PACKAGE_TESTS_ONLY: ON | ||||
|           # - name: conan-linux-debug-node | ||||
|           #   build_node_package: true | ||||
|           #   continue-on-error: false | ||||
|           #   node: 20 | ||||
|           #   runs-on: ubuntu-24.04 | ||||
|           #   BUILD_TYPE: Debug | ||||
|           #   CCOMPILER: clang-16 | ||||
|           #   CXXCOMPILER: clang++-16 | ||||
|           #   ENABLE_CONAN: ON | ||||
|           #   NODE_PACKAGE_TESTS_ONLY: ON | ||||
| 
 | ||||
|           - name: conan-macos-x64-release-node | ||||
|             build_node_package: true | ||||
|             continue-on-error: true | ||||
|             node: 20 | ||||
|             runs-on: macos-13 # x86_64 | ||||
|             BUILD_TYPE: Release | ||||
|             CCOMPILER: clang | ||||
|             CXXCOMPILER: clang++ | ||||
|             CUCUMBER_TIMEOUT: 60000 | ||||
|             ENABLE_ASSERTIONS: ON | ||||
|             ENABLE_CONAN: ON | ||||
|           # - name: conan-macos-x64-release-node | ||||
|           #   build_node_package: true | ||||
|           #   continue-on-error: true | ||||
|           #   node: 20 | ||||
|           #   runs-on: macos-13 # x86_64 | ||||
|           #   BUILD_TYPE: Release | ||||
|           #   CCOMPILER: clang | ||||
|           #   CXXCOMPILER: clang++ | ||||
|           #   CUCUMBER_TIMEOUT: 60000 | ||||
|           #   ENABLE_ASSERTIONS: ON | ||||
|           #   ENABLE_CONAN: ON | ||||
| 
 | ||||
|           - name: conan-macos-arm64-release-node | ||||
|             build_node_package: true | ||||
|             continue-on-error: true | ||||
|             node: 20 | ||||
|             runs-on: macos-14 # arm64  | ||||
|             BUILD_TYPE: Release | ||||
|             CCOMPILER: clang | ||||
|             CXXCOMPILER: clang++ | ||||
|             CUCUMBER_TIMEOUT: 60000 | ||||
|             ENABLE_ASSERTIONS: ON | ||||
|             ENABLE_CONAN: ON | ||||
|           # - name: conan-macos-arm64-release-node | ||||
|           #   build_node_package: true | ||||
|           #   continue-on-error: true | ||||
|           #   node: 20 | ||||
|           #   runs-on: macos-14 # arm64  | ||||
|           #   BUILD_TYPE: Release | ||||
|           #   CCOMPILER: clang | ||||
|           #   CXXCOMPILER: clang++ | ||||
|           #   CUCUMBER_TIMEOUT: 60000 | ||||
|           #   ENABLE_ASSERTIONS: ON | ||||
|           #   ENABLE_CONAN: ON | ||||
| 
 | ||||
|     name: ${{ matrix.name}} | ||||
|     continue-on-error: ${{ matrix.continue-on-error }} | ||||
|  | ||||
		Loading…
	
		Reference in New Issue
	
	Block a user